Qualitative research methods are well suited in order to study personal experiences, perceptions, understanding, reflections and reasoning, helpful for understanding the individual’s rationalization process (i.e. how you make sense to events).

The seminar will provide an overview of questions regarding theoretical background, collecting data, analysis and reporting of relevance for management sciences. So, the seminar will provide an understanding of research issues and teach skills in qualitative research methods that can be used in master and doctoral thesis work in management.

The seminar will take you through different philosophical assumptions about research, and you will learn about what characterizes qualitative research.  You will learn about the research methodologies (design) -action research, case study, ethnographic research, and grounded theory-, and methods for gathering and making sense to qualitative data. You will gain introductory experience in analysis, interpretation, and writing based on field data, and learn about ethical frameworks for conducting qualitative research.
